Output e3702527e603eb5d7f1f2e47e569a8cd8c4ef52069648a3c6456e6789a479932:145

value
84368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61cd1c4157045153fdfb613f11d27678b719861f OP_EQUAL
address
3Ac9BUCe7EE7Gpcmc7siw2cXMaBAAN4ozJ
transaction
e3702527e603eb5d7f1f2e47e569a8cd8c4ef52069648a3c6456e6789a479932
confirmations
133026
spent
true